WebbYou can do this directly on the machine itself, or remotely through SSH. To reboot your Raspberry Pi, type the following: sudo reboot now. This will instantly reboot your Raspberry Pi. To shut down your Raspberry Pi instead, use this command: sudo shutdown now. As you may have guessed, this tells the Raspberry Pi to shut down immediately. Webb7 okt. 2024 · If you need to restart SSH on Ubuntu, you can use the service command. First, open a terminal window and then enter the following command: sudo service ssh restart. You will be prompted for your password. Once you have entered the password, the SSH service will be restarted. How To Restart Ubuntu Server From Terminal
